From 2bcd7b94d276c3f6ff4441e3bf05e7598177f251 Mon Sep 17 00:00:00 2001 From: Ed Page Date: Tue, 19 Jan 2010 20:45:58 -0600 Subject: [PATCH] Adding logging to close so I can be sure my channels close --- src/channel/call.py | 1 + src/channel/contact_list.py | 1 + src/channel/debug_prompt.py | 1 + src/channel/text.py | 1 + 4 files changed, 4 insertions(+) diff --git a/src/channel/call.py b/src/channel/call.py index 6bc9f9a..7bcc834 100644 --- a/src/channel/call.py +++ b/src/channel/call.py @@ -51,6 +51,7 @@ class CallChannel( self.close() def close(self): + _moduleLogger.info("Closing call") tp.ChannelTypeStreamedMedia.Close(self) self.remove_from_connection() if self.__cancelId is not None: diff --git a/src/channel/contact_list.py b/src/channel/contact_list.py index 4352645..a13811b 100644 --- a/src/channel/contact_list.py +++ b/src/channel/contact_list.py @@ -51,6 +51,7 @@ class AllContactsListChannel( self.close() def close(self): + _moduleLogger.info("Closing contact list") self.__session.addressbook.updateSignalHandler.unregister_sink( self._callback ) diff --git a/src/channel/debug_prompt.py b/src/channel/debug_prompt.py index 6985725..0adbece 100644 --- a/src/channel/debug_prompt.py +++ b/src/channel/debug_prompt.py @@ -52,6 +52,7 @@ class DebugPromptChannel(tp.ChannelTypeText, cmd.Cmd): self.close() def close(self): + _moduleLogger.info("Closing debug") tp.ChannelTypeText.Close(self) self.remove_from_connection() diff --git a/src/channel/text.py b/src/channel/text.py index 6a6e60a..8b124c9 100644 --- a/src/channel/text.py +++ b/src/channel/text.py @@ -70,6 +70,7 @@ class TextChannel(tp.ChannelTypeText): self.close() def close(self): + _moduleLogger.info("Closing text") self._conn.session.voicemails.updateSignalHandler.unregister_sink( self.__callback ) -- 1.7.9.5